 |
VFP 愛用者社區 本討論區為 Visual Foxpro 愛用者經驗交流的地方, 請多多利用"搜尋"的功能, 先查看看有無前例可循, 如果還有不懂的再發問. 部份主題有附加檔案, 須先註冊成為社區居民才可以下載.
|
上一篇主題 :: 下一篇主題 |
發表人 |
內容 |
hou59
註冊時間: 2004-02-17 文章: 20
第 1 樓
|
發表於: 星期五 一月 14, 2005 4:45 pm 文章主題: 排序的問題 |
|
|
新年好:
我想請問,有5筆記錄,欄位值是1,2,3,4,5
要怎麼讓值成為:
1,3,4,2,5
5,4,3,2,1
2,4,1,5,3
4,5,3,1,4
意思就是只取1-5的數字
每次都不一樣呢? |
|
回頂端 |
|
 |
小賴
註冊時間: 2004-12-27 文章: 476
第 2 樓
|
發表於: 星期五 一月 14, 2005 6:05 pm 文章主題: |
|
|
是否因為寒假快到的原因;這幾天似乎此種
"作業題"不少
這位同學你的問題描述的實在不是很清楚 ;
依你最後的二句;我猜你是不是要求1,2,3,4,5
之所有排列組合共5! = 120筆資料, 如果這樣
你應該有5個欄位而不是5筆資料
是否將問題描述清楚些;大家再來討論 |
|
回頂端 |
|
 |
jms7275
註冊時間: 2005-01-08 文章: 65
第 3 樓
|
發表於: 星期五 一月 14, 2005 6:58 pm 文章主題: |
|
|
用set index to,
和
set order to TAG XXX in table
好像就可以排序 |
|
回頂端 |
|
 |
hou59
註冊時間: 2004-02-17 文章: 20
第 4 樓
|
發表於: 星期五 一月 14, 2005 10:08 pm 文章主題: |
|
|
引言回覆: |
所有排列組合共5! = 120筆資料,
|
是的..共有120種排列組合
要如何把這120種顯示出來呢?
1,3,4,2,5
5,4,3,2,1
:
:
2,4,1,5,3
4,5,3,1,4
共120種組合 |
|
回頂端 |
|
 |
朱育興
註冊時間: 2003-08-25 文章: 661 來自: 台中市大里區
第 5 樓
|
|
回頂端 |
|
 |
小賴
註冊時間: 2004-12-27 文章: 476
第 6 樓
|
發表於: 星期六 一月 15, 2005 10:19 am 文章主題: |
|
|
FOR J1 = 1 TO 5
FOR J2 = 1 TO 5
IF J1 = J2
LOOP
ENDIF
FOR J3 = 1 TO 5
IF J3 = J2 OR J3 = J1
LOOP
ENDIF
FOR J4 = 1 TO 5
IF J4 = J1 OR J4 = J2 OR J4 = J3
LOOP
ENDIF
FOR J5 = 1 TO 5
IF J5 = J1 OR J5 = J2 OR J5 = J3 OR J5 = J4
LOOP
ENDIF
? STR(J1,1)+STR(J2,1)+STR(J3,1)+;
STR(J4,1)+STR(J5,1)
NEXT J5
NEXT J4
NEXT J3
NEXT J2
NEXT J1 |
|
回頂端 |
|
 |
|
|
您 無法 在這個版面發表文章 您 無法 在這個版面回覆文章 您 無法 在這個版面編輯文章 您 無法 在這個版面刪除文章 您 無法 在這個版面進行投票 您 無法 在這個版面附加檔案 您 無法 在這個版面下載檔案
|
|